Whole House Refurbishment (WH1)
The Whole House Refurbishment (WH1) framework arrangement is suitable for low, medium and high rise housing schemes across the UK, and is divided into two workstreams providing a full range of general refurbishment works and energy savings measures including:
General Refurbishment Works (Workstream 1):
- Kitchen and bathroom installations
- Electrical rewires, power and lighting
- Internal and external repairs, minor alterations and decorations
- Heating systems and renewals
- Replacement Windows and Doors
- Flat roof replacements
- Void management
Energy Saving Measures (Workstream 2):
- Energy surveys and Home Energy Advice Packages.
- Heating upgrades, including ‘G’ rated boiler replacements, Heating Controls, District Heating connections and metering.
- Microgeneration measures, including Heat Pumps, Biomass, Solar Thermal Generation, Photo Voltaic Generation, Combined Heat and Power Microgeneration, Hydroelectric installations, Wind Turbines, Fuel switching
- Internal/External Insulation
- Replacement Windows and Doors
Through highly qualified main contractors and installation contractors, appointed on a regional basis, WH1 offers users:
- An extensive range of whole house general and energy savings refurbishment measures via a one-stop-shop solution for all types of social housing.
- Close liaison with funding sources through various initiatives, including existing CESP, CERT, EERP, ECO, Green Deal, Decent Homes Backlog Funding and all future UK Government and EU programmes.
- Compliance with all relevant International, European and British regulations and standards.
- Monitoring of project Health and Safety in accordance with Construction Design and Management Regulations.
- Monitoring of quality in accordance with ISO 9001 Quality Management System from project initiation right through to project completion.
- Assurance that sustainable and environmental management policies have been evaluated to ensure that Appointed Companies’ businesses are managed in an environmentally sound manner.
- Competitive market prices at the call-off stage.
